[In general you would go through one of many software development processes, depending on what company or organization you work for.] For your project, however, you could have simply had a meeting with your team and determined the essential aspects of your project. Then, once you had the essential "functions" into place, you could each go work on one, which would lead to finishing more quickly than if everyone on your team is doing the same project separately. For example, you could be working on the part of your program that prompts the user to input a height and reads in that height. Your friend could be working on calculating the final answer given the height.
Reputation Points: 874
Solved Threads: 352
Posting Maven
Offline 2,758 posts
since Sep 2008